Understand exactly what is eyebrow microblading

Microblading is the method of implanting pigment into the fine incisions in the skin. It’s basically tattooing, but it composes of using a more delicate and specialized manual hand tool.

Fine strokes are performed by hand to establish the impression of real hairs instead of offering you a block of color as conventional tattooing. 

The tip of the pen used in this technique is so fine. The needle reaches only into the shallow layers of the skin, making the method semi-permanent. Microblading lasts one to three years, depending on the person’s skincare routine and skin type.

The process is performed by utilizing a hand device along with fine needles. Every ‘hair’ is etched into the skin, offering a realistic and natural appearance.

Microblading could massively lower or fully reconstruct lost eyebrows. It’s also ideal for people who want to recover their brows. It’s also perfect for those who have fewer to no eyebrows, diminishing brows from over-tweezing or aging.

The pigments utilized are picked to complement the natural or preferred color. The skin tone of the person will also be considered. Some practices are necessary to extend its appearance. Staying away from the sun is important, as it could fade the pigment.

Stay away from using too many exfoliants as well, such as glycolic acid and retinol close to your brows. Using this will only lift the top layers of the skin with constant use.

Your specialist should show you an outline before you start

Show-you-an-outline-before-you-start

Show you an outline before you start

My microblading session lasted around two hours, as it allowed my artist to use the hour before we began to produce a figure of my chosen brow shape. During this process, Julie drew each hair stroke by stroke with a dark brow marker.

When she finished, I was suitable to see more or less where my eyebrow would begin and end, the brow bow, and the approximate consistency.

My specialist also asked me if there was anything I wanted to change, plus what I liked and disliked, which was extremely helpful and made me feel much more confident.

Bringing in browns from the internet might not be the most helpful, but, what I did make sure to do was look at the former work my artist had in their portfolio to determine.

Whether their style aligned with the kind of microblading I wanted. Like tattooing, microblading is a kind of art form, and each artist offers commodities differently.

Eyebrows will flutter for the first few days

Eyebrows-will-flutter

Eyebrows will flutter

Like, really dark. “ Microblading starts out much bigger and darker, ” Julie notes of the step Brows also continue to darken for many days before they begin to exfoliate the skin. ” For the first four days, I had as close to caterpillar eyebrows as you could imagine. My brows started to darken during the coming six hours after my appointment, and when I woke up the coming day, they were as bold as ever.

Indeed though my artist had advised me about this beforehand, it’s still a bit or veritably jarring to see your eyebrows look so bold, while having no capability to fix them until they start to peel. It’s possible that this might bother some to the extent that they’d rather stay home to avoid running into people.

My advice? Own it and embrace your dark eyebrows before they begin to fade. And if nothing different, a cute beanie can do prodigies.
